Microarrays, which are small spots of DNA or proteins on solid surfaces, allow the analysis of numerous genes or proteins, including gene expression, biomarker discovery, and disease mechanisms, all crucial in understanding the processes that take place in the body. Besides that, the new NGS (next generation sequencing) technologies have been demonstrated to be a comprehensive solution to overcome the limitations posed by the traditional microarrays. Despite NGS having merits such as unbiased sequencing at single-nucleotide resolution and validation studies, microarray still retain its place in a number of particular analyzes like gene expression profiling and validating studies. The market is also in a transition state to the utilization of micro arrays for the personal approach in medical treatment and targets based oncology. Genetic profiling of patients using microarrays represents a method of individualizing treatment that involves the detection of therapeutically vulnerable genes, and finally the personification of treatment. The introduction of microarrays in cancer genomics is indeed remarkable, with this powerful biotechnology capable of allowing classification of patients into those that will respond well to a treatment and those that will benefit from other strategies.
